How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Woodridge?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Woodridge Studio Apartments | $1,710 | $1,300 | $3,283 |
Woodridge 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,825 | $888 | $5,373 |
Woodridge 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,444 | $970 | $7,134 |
Woodridge 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,383 | $1,638 | $6,510 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Woodridge Apartments with Laundry Rooms
What is the Cheapest Laundry Rooms apartment in Woodridge?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Woodridge with Laundry Rooms is at The Townhomes at Highcrest listed at $1,085.
How much is the average rent for Woodridge Apartments with Laundry Rooms?
The average rent for a Apartment in Woodridge with Laundry Rooms is $1,787.
What is the largest Woodridge Apartment for rent with Laundry Rooms?
Today's Apartment with Laundry Rooms and the most square footage in Woodridge is a 1,350 square feet unit starting from $1,530 at Abbey Apartments at Four Lakes.
What is the average size for Woodridge Apartments for rent with Laundry Rooms?
The average size for a rental with Laundry Rooms in Woodridge is currently at 665 sq ft.
